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
87237929 5742 133846517 9925 594476512
0859 3988594134 26411747
0859 3988594134 26411747
188 294885 1419250966 295852129
All about undefined
Interested in learning more?
0859 3988594134 26411747
188 294885 1419250966 295852129
See more
060 015 8175591
94 979631 95936637
See more
20658 15492037124 2788991392
0650 139 178186 7444740509
See more